Output 1751cc5bbe2dec8fd61843f902f68f82dce29bfb899d1efe40aa69eff2ed84b6:43

value
166778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d22122bb5c49b4d275a4fecbc4f5acb9e9f0266 OP_EQUAL
address
37GFxYByw23NjFA9Z9VLz29r2j6aGtSH3Y
transaction
1751cc5bbe2dec8fd61843f902f68f82dce29bfb899d1efe40aa69eff2ed84b6
spent
true